DAY 1: Sunday 21 October 2012
MEXICO CITY

Meet your Tour Manager at the departure gate in Los Angeles and fly to Mexico City. On arrival in Mexico we are met at the airport and transferred to our airport hotel.

DAY 2: Monday 22
HAVANA

 

Transfer back to the terminal to board our flight to Havana. Transfer to our hotel located in Old Havana. Havana is a fascinating city, from the faded Spanish architecture and cobblestone streets of Old Havana (UNESCO World Heritage Site) to its magnificent museums and colourful past, it offers a wealth of sights and sounds that capture the very essence of Cuba. (B)

DAY 3: Tuesday 23
HAVANA

This morning enjoy a walking tour of Old Colonial Havana. We will visit a cigar factory and have the chance to sample the local produce! We will continue on through the cobblestone streets of Old Havana to enjoy the live ‘theatre' of La Habana Vieja - offering a interesting view of this wonderful city's historical and fascinating culture. After lunch we will tour Modern Havana by vintage car! (B, L)

DAY 4: Wednesday 24
TRINIDAD

A morning drive to Cienfuegos (also referred to as The Pearl of the Caribbean). Iit is one of the youngest and most beautiful cities of Cuba. The streets are lined with mansions well past their belle epoch. Lunch will be enjoyed (subject to weather) on the patio of the elegant Cienfuegos Yacht Club. Continue on to Trinidad de Cuba. Much of its architecture and cobblestone streets remain untouched. Nearby are some excellent beaches on the Playa Ancon Peninsula. (B, L, D)

DAY 5: Thursday 25
TRINIDAD

After breakfast we will tour Trinidad on foot. We explore the city starting from the Plaza Mayor (Main Square). Around the plaza are the Museo Romantica, the Museo Arqueologia and the Iglesia Parroquial de la Santisima Trinidad Cathedral. We will stroll through the Parque Cespedes with its shaded archways of vines and trailing plants. This evening we will enjoy dinner at the home of a Cuban family. (B, D)

DAY 6: Friday 26
HAVANA

After breakfast we travel through numerous sugar plantations to the city of Santa Clara, the final resting place of "Che” Guevara. In Santa Clara we will enjoy a short orientation tour of the city with a visit to the mausoleum and the museum dedicated to Che's extraordinary life. Continue back to our hotel in Havana. (B, L)

DAY 7: Saturday 27
HAVANA

Day at leisure to explore Havana. (B)

DAY 8: Sunday 28
CANCUN

Early transfer today to the airport for our short flight to Cancun. Transfer to our hotel in Playa Del Carmen. This afternoon we will tour the Tulum Ruins. Tulum is the only known walled Mayan city built on a cliff, which affords a spectacular view of the Caribbean Sea. Visit El Castillo structure, the Temple of the Descending God, and other ancient buildings. (B)

DAY 9: Monday 29
MERIDA

Full day tour departing Playa del Carmen for the fabled pyramids and temples of Chichen-Itza, the Yucatan's best known ancient monuments. On arrival visit the site of the ruins, admire the Temple of the Kukulkan, the Red Jaguar Throne, the Temple of the Tigers, the Observatory and the Ball Game Court. Continue to our hotel in Merida. (B, L)

DAY 10: Tuesday 30
MERIDA

Today we have a full day excursion to the classical Mayan city of Uxmal and this afternoon the equally impressive well-preserved ruins of Kabah. The ruins of Uxmal are noted for their rich geometric stone facades, the most beautiful on the peninsula. Visit the Nunnery Quadrangle, the house of the Governors and the House of the Pigeons. The most outstanding building at Kabah is the huge Palace of Masks. Also visit the Temple of the Columns and the famous Mayan Arch before returning to Merida. (B, L)

DAY 11: Wednesday 31
OAXACA

Transfer to the airport for our flight to Oaxaca via Mexico City. Transfer to our hotel. Spanish Baroque architecture and authentic colonial touches will take you back to earlier times in Oaxaca. (B)

DAY 12: Thursday 1 November
OAXACA

Today we take a short drive out of Oaxaca and up to the acropolis of Monte Alban, the ancient capital of the Zapotecs. Visit the many interesting structures of this site. The dramatic frame of the rugged Sierra Madre Mountains and the spectacular view over the city and valley of Oaxaca make Monte Alban one of the most impressive archaeological sites in the country. Later we visit Mitla, "The City of the Dead” with its unique mosaics. Enroute we will also see an ancient Tule tree, almost 2,000 years old! (B)

DAY 13: Friday 2
OAXACA

Day at leisure to explore the city on your own, easily done on foot. (B)

DAY 14: Saturday 3
PUEBLA

Today we journey by coach to Puebla and transfer to our hotel. Afternoon is at your leisure to explore the city. (B)

DAY 15: Sunday 4
MEXICO CITY

Morning tour of Puebla, founded in 1531. The city is famous for its hand painted ceramics and tiles, done in the "Talavera” style. This afternoon we depart for Mexico City. (B)

DAY 16: Monday 5
MEXICO CITY

Enjoy a half day tour of Mexico City, visiting the most important buildings in the historical centre. See the ruins at the main Temple of the Aztecs, and visit a local handicraft centre before continuing onto Chapultepec Park where many of Mexico's famous artist's reside. Continue to the modern part of the City where we have a guided tour of the Anthropology Museum, one of the world's ten best museums. This afternoon we visit Coyoacan, known for its colourful & colonial architecture, and the wonderful Frida Kahlo Museum. Visit the museum and enjoy some free time to wander the Plaza Hidalgo and see the popular market. (B)

DAY 17: Tuesday 6
MEXICO CITY

Today we have a full day of touring. Visit the Palace of Cortes and the Cathedral at Cuernavaca, the city of eternal spring, before continuing to the silver town of Taxco, with its cobblestone streets and atmosphere of long ago. Visit the Churrigueresque style Santa Prisca Church and browse through the countless silver shops, returning to your hotel in Mexico City early evening. (B)

DAY 18: Wednesday 7
MEXICO CITY

Today enjoy a half day tour to the famous Teotihuacan Pyramids & Guadalupe Shrine. Continue on to the Basilica and see the two shrines. At Teotihuacan we will have the opportunity to climb the amazing Pyramids as well as visit the place of Quetzal-Butterfly, the Feather Snake Temple, and the Avenue of the Dead. (B)

DAY 19: Thursday 8
TOUR ENDS

Transfer to the airport for our flight to Los Angeles. Fly home or extend your stay in the USA. (B)
